Saxony, Kingdom. A Military Order Of St. Henry, Knight’s Cross, C.1918 certificate_of_authenticity Fittings in gilded brass(Kurfrstlich Schsischer Militr St. Heinrichs Orden, Ritterkreuz). Variant with St. Henry wielding a tri pronged scepter Issued 1918 1921. A silver gilt Maltese cross with the edges of the cross with white enamels and green enameled florets between the arms of the cross; the obverse with a central yellow enameled medallion, depicting St. Henry wielding a tri pronged scepter, surrounded by a blue enameled ring, inscribed Frid(ericus), Aug(ustus) d(ei)
